Aldoro Resources has intersected the single thickest massive sulphide zone to date at its VC1 prospect within the Narndee Igneous Complex project located 90 kilometres south-southwest of Mount Magnet in WA. The 15.65 metre long hit included a 3.8m massive sulphide interval that broke into the footwall sequence that hosts favourable conditions for significant accumulations of nickel-copper sulphides, according to the company.
